package gate.plugin.learningframework.export;

import cc.mallet.types.InstanceList;
import gate.plugin.learningframework.data.CorpusRepresentationMallet;
import gate.plugin.learningframework.engines.Info;
import java.io.File;

/**
 *
 * @author johann
 */
public class CorpusExporterMRTarget extends CorpusExporterMR {

  @Override
  public Info getInfo() {
    Info info = new Info();
    info.algorithmClass = "gate.plugin.learningframework.engines.AlgorithmClassification";
    info.algorithmName = "DUMMY";
    info.engineClass = "DUMMY";
    info.modelClass =  "DUMMY";    
    return info;
  }

  @Override
  public void export() {    
    exportMeta();
    CorpusRepresentationMallet crm = (CorpusRepresentationMallet)corpusRepresentation;
    InstanceList malletInstances = crm.getRepresentationMallet();
    //Pipe pipe = malletInstances.getPipe();
    //Attributes attrs = new Attributes(pipe,instanceType);
    malletInstances.save(new File(dataDirFile, "data.mallettarget.ser"));
  } // export

  
}
